    woke up to my EA throwing errors that werent there yesterday. turns out the terminal auto-updated to a new build and something in the trade functions changed behaviour. spent the morning patching instead of trading.

    is there a clean way to freeze the mt5 build so it stops updating itself without my permission? id rather test new builds on a separate install when i choose to.

      you cant fully block mt5 updates from inside the terminal, the broker pushes the build. but you can blunt it: run the terminal portable mode with the /portable flag, keep a zipped copy of the exact working build folder, and if an update breaks you restore the folder in 30 seconds. i keep a known-good snapshot of every terminal i run live.

        portable mode plus a backup folder is the real answer. also worth running your live EA on a dedicated terminal install that you never touch for browsing the market or testing, so theres less reason for it to update at an inconvenient time.

          or write EAs that dont break on a point release. if a minor build update kills your bot your error handling was already broken, the update just exposed it. fix the actual fragility instead of freezing yourself on an old build forever.

            the troll is rude but not wrong. that said, builds have genuinely changed trade function return codes before in ways no error handling could predict. the pragmatic move is both: defensive code AND a restorable snapshot. i test every new build on a demo terminal for a week before letting it near a live account.

              how do you even take a snapshot, is it just copying the whole mt5 folder somewhere safe?

                yes basically. with portable mode the terminal keeps everything in its own folder, so you zip that folder while the terminal is closed and you have a complete restore point including your EAs, settings and logins. label it with the build number so you know what youre rolling back to.
